Programme Overview
The Executive Development Programme in Climate Change Impacts on Hydrology is designed for senior-level professionals in the water management, policy, and environmental sectors, as well as for those in related industries such as construction, agriculture, and urban planning. This program offers comprehensive insights into the complex interactions between climate change and hydrological systems, equipping participants with the knowledge and skills necessary to address emerging challenges in water resource management.
Participants will develop a deep understanding of advanced climate modeling techniques, the latest research on hydrological impacts, and the implementation of sustainable water management strategies. The program emphasizes practical applications, including risk assessment, policy formulation, and stakeholder engagement. Through case studies, interactive workshops, and guest lectures by leading experts, learners will gain the ability to analyze and mitigate the effects of climate change on water resources, thereby enhancing their professional capabilities and contributing to more resilient and sustainable water systems.

Topics Covered
- Introduction to Climate Change: Overview of global climate trends and their implications.: Hydrological Cycle Fundamentals: Understanding the water cycle and its components.
- Climate Change Impacts on Hydrology: Analyzing how climate change affects hydrological systems.: Data Analysis Techniques: Tools and methods for analyzing climate and hydrological data.
- Case Studies in Climate Change and Hydrology: Examining real-world examples and scenarios.: Mitigation and Adaptation Strategies: Developing strategies to manage climate impacts on water resources.
